Java 程序无法运行?可能是这些原因!
Java 程序无法正常工作的原因可以有很多,以下是一些可能的原因:
-
Java 版本不匹配:如果程序是用较新版本的 Java 编写的,但是运行环境只安装了较旧版本的 Java,则可能会出现兼容性问题。
-
编译错误:如果程序中存在语法错误、逻辑错误或其他编译错误,则无法正常运行。
-
运行时错误:程序在运行过程中可能会出现各种错误,如空指针异常、数组越界异常等。这些错误可能导致程序崩溃或无法正常执行。
-
资源缺失:如果程序依赖于某些外部资源(如配置文件、库文件等),而这些资源缺失或无法访问,则程序可能无法正常工作。
-
环境配置错误:如果程序依赖于特定的环境配置(如环境变量、路径设置等),而这些配置错误或缺失,则程序可能无法正常运行。
-
内存溢出:如果程序需要大量的内存资源,而运行环境的内存不足,则可能会出现内存溢出错误,导致程序无法运行。
-
外部干扰:有时其他正在运行的程序或系统问题可能会影响 Java 程序的执行,例如病毒、防火墙、网络问题等。
如果遇到 Java 程序无法正常工作的问题,可以尝试检查以上可能的原因,并逐一排除。
原文地址: https://www.cveoy.top/t/topic/qqVo 著作权归作者所有。请勿转载和采集!